...My professional journey includes leading engineering teams, mentoring junior developers, and designing large-scale enterprise solutions, which has given me a deep understanding of both the theory and practical application of computer science. I believe that teaching is about more than just trans... (read more)
...I have also taught data structures and classical artificial intelligence. My research was in automated tutoring in fields including medical training, chemistry and computer programming and I have worked in finance, aerospace and robots extensively using Java, C/C++, Python SQL and other languages. With decades of experience I can explain industrial work in addition to academic knowledge. (read more)
...The technologies that I use for work consists of Java, Angular (JavaScript / TypeScript / CSS/ HTML), and Azure (database). Aside from these, I have worked with various other frameworks and languages while getting my masters degree in Computer Science. Some of these include: Python (AI / Machin... (read more)
...I have several months experience in tutoring mathematics at an after-school math program. Additionally, I have 3 years of experience working full-time as a software engineer, primarily using Java and C++. In college, I worked as a grader for computer science, so I would try to provide helpful fe... (read more)
...I also write for a living, although technically. I am currently tutoring two students in SAT essay writing, and it is going quite well. My own children, one having a writing disability, are AP Scholars and honors students, and I tutored them. (read more)